India, China Win On Venture's Bid For Syria Oil Stake

CALGARY, Alberta -- A joint venture between the flagship state oil companies of India and China has emerged as the winning bidder for Petro-Canada's oil-producing assets in Syria, chalking up a successful conclusion to an initial effort by Beijing and Delhi to cooperate over securing energy supplies to power the booming economies of the world's two most populous nations.

Petro-Canada said it agreed to sell for €484 million ($581.2 million) its minority stakes, ranging from about 33.3% to 38%, in a number of mature...
